Capitalism, Socialism, and the Inherent Contradictions

This chapter examines the differences between capitalism and socialism, emphasizing the crucial role of production relations and ownership forms in shaping worker control and income distribution. It discusses the cyclical nature of capitalism, its crises, and the potential revolutionary shifts towards socialism, all while critiquing the environmental destruction caused by capitalist dynamics. The conversation reflects on historical materialism and the need for sustainable production methods that prioritize communal living over individual wealth.
